You’re now part of something wild: mud, fire, grit, obstacles, and the kind of empowerment you can’t get from a treadmill. On October 11, 2025, in Grandview, Texas at the Beaumont Ranch / 10736 County Road 102 venue, Savage Race returns to Dallas for its full spectacle.
Choose your battle:
Full Course: about 5–7 miles with ~27 obstacles
Blitz Course: faster, with 3+ miles and 15-20 obstacles
There’s also a SavagePRO wave and Ruck division options.
You’ll tackle classic obstacles, new 2025 challenges (Colossus, Sawtooth, and more) in mud, sweat, and possibly fire.
Mindset Before You Cross the Line
1. Expect chaos. Things won’t go perfectly. You’ll slip, get stuck, maybe help or be helped. That’s part of the journey.
2. Strategy > brute force. Pick your battles - if a grip obstacle drains you, move smartly, save for the next.
3. Embrace the community. Teams, strangers helping strangers, cheers - that energy carries you far beyond what you think is possible.
4. You’re already a winner. Registering, training, showing up - that’s more than many ever do.
Race‑Prep Tips (Final Countdown)
Race Strategy & Tactics
Start smart: Don’t burn all your energy pushing at the gun. Let waves clear.
Obstacle triage: Identify ones you can nail, ones you should skip, ones to spend time on.
Use momentum: When running between obstacles, push pace to build confidence and calm fatigue.
Support others: When you help someone over a wall, they’ll likely help you later.
Fuel on course: Use gels, electrolytes, small sips; don’t wait until you’re depleted.
Recovery between segments: Shake arms, loosen grip, deep breaths - reset yourself mentally.
After the Finish (But Before You Rest)
Don’t stop immediately. Walk for a few minutes to let your heart and muscles adjust.
Stretch & roll: Focus on legs, hips, forearms, shoulders.
Refuel: Protein + carbs within ~30 min helps recovery.
Celebrate, document: Take photos, share your story.
Reflect & plan forward: What worked, what didn’t? Use this experience to build your next goal.
